An oil refinery plant might be constructed in the Crimea

According to the information on the website of the Crimean oil extraction company, Chernomorneftegas extracts about 600-700 tons of oil a month.

In this connection the chairmen of the State Council, V. Konstantinov, said that it is logical to construct an oil extraction plant in the Crimea.

The perspective of such a project is quite real.

V. Konstantinov thinks that Chernomorneftegas can earn not only on oil extraction from the Crimean deposits.

He said that the company can ship oil resources, then process them and sell finished products.

The chairmen of the State Council of the Crimea thinks that now investors are interested in the Crimea, Russian and foreign investors.
